Why LinkedIn is Great for Building Your Professional Brand

LinkedIn has become an indispensable tool for professionals looking to build their personal brand and advance their careers. With over 1 billion members globally, LinkedIn is the world’s largest professional networking platform and offers numerous advantages for establishing yourself as an authority in your field.

Create a Robust Profile to Showcase Your Experience

A well-crafted LinkedIn profile serves as a dynamic CV that allows you to provide detailed information about your background, skills, accomplishments, and expertise. Flesh out the profile sections to highlight relevant experience, upload media samples, get recommendations from connections, and link to projects and publications. Feature keywords that relate to your industry so you can be found by recruiters. Grow Your Network of Connections

LinkedIn is built around making connections, so focus on growing your network by linking with colleagues, clients, vendors, classmates, friends, and other professionals in your sector. People are more inclined to engage with those they share connections with, so a large network improves your visibility and credibility. You can leverage your connections to get introduced to leads and potential partners. Send personalised connection requests when asking to link with someone and reach out to 2nd degree connections to expand your network further. Joining alumni, industry, and special interest groups can also help you connect with relevant professionals.

Demonstrate Thought Leadership

Leverage LinkedIn’s publishing platform to establish yourself as a thought leader by posting long-form posts, articles, and slideshows that provide value to your connections. Share insights, trends, tips, case studies, and best practices to position yourself as a trusted voice in your field. You can repurpose content from your blog or company website by posting it on LinkedIn. LinkedIn provides detailed analytics so you can see how widely your posts are being viewed and shared.

Join and Engage with Relevant Groups

LinkedIn groups centred on particular professional subjects, industries, and interests are a fantastic way to get your name and knowledge in front of a highly targeted audience. Join groups related to your field to connect with like-minded professionals, share advice, promote your content, and engage in productive discussions. Be an active contributor to build relationships and get noticed.

Utilise LinkedIn’s Job Search Functions

With an ever-expanding job board, LinkedIn has become a go-to platform for employers listing openings and job seekers in search of new opportunities. Building up your profile and connections allows recruiters to find you on LinkedIn. You can apply for positions, receive job recommendations based on your profile, and set email alerts for potential openings. Displaying an “open to work” banner also signals your availability.

Dedicating time to optimise your LinkedIn presence and actively participate in the community can pay dividends by amplifying your professional brand, expanding your network, and showcasing your capabilities to attract new career opportunities. The platform gives you an influential way to shape how you are perceived by the industry.
